P. C. :

Heard the learned counsel appearing for the Applicant. Perused the order dated 13th October, 2016. By the said order, the defence of the Respondent-husband has been ordered to be struck out both in the Appeal as well as in the pending Civil Applications. 2.

The Applicant alongwith her two sons has challeged the impugned judgment and order by which the Respondent-husband has been directed to pay maintenance of Rs.3,000/- p.m. to the first Applicant and Rs.1,500/- p.m. to the second and third Applicants. The 1/3

appeal has been admitted for final hearing. In paragraph No.2 of the Application, the first Applicant has pointed out that the second and third Applicants are taking higher education. In fact, the second Applicant is a student of a degree course of Engineering. The averments made in the Application as regards income of the Respondent and especially the averments in the paragraph No.6 have gone unchallenged.

3.

Accordingly, we are of the view that the prayer for maintenance @ Rs.10,000/- p.m. to the first Applicant and Rs.10,000/- p.m. to the second and third Applicants each is reasonable, which deserves to be accepted. As we are directing the Respondent -husband to pay total amount of Rs.30,000/- p.m., we are not considering the prayers (iii) and (iv) of this Application. We pass following order:-

ORDER

(a) The application is allowed in terms of prayer clause (i), which reads thus :- (i) Pending the hearing and final disposal of the Family Court Appeal, this Hon'ble Court may be pleased to direct the Respondent/ husband to pay a sum of Rs.10,000/- p.m. to the Applicant/wife and 2/3

Rs.10,000/- p.m. each to the sons;

(b) The Maintenance shall be payable to the Applicants in terms of this order from 1st November, 2013. The maintenance as directed to be paid by the Respondenthusband to the Applicants shall be deposited in this Court on or before the 10th day of every calendar month from February-2017 onwards;

(c) We grant time till 30th April, 2017 to the Respondenthusband to pay arrears from 1st November, 2013 to 31st January, 2017;

(d) We direct the Registry to forward an authenticated copy of this order to the Respondent -husband.
